bbce223b06 Bug 1257759 part.5 PluginInstanceChild should post received native key event to chrome process if the key combination may be a shortcut key r=jimm
When PluginInstanceChild receives native key events, it should post the events to the chrome process first for checking if the key combination is reserved.  However, posting all key events to the chrome process may make damage to the performance of text input.  Therefore, this patch starts to post a key event whose key combination may be a shortcut key.  However, for avoiding to shuffle the event order, it posts following key events until all posted key events are handled by the chrome process.

For receiving response from widget, this patch defines nsIKeyEventInPluginCallback.  It's specified by nsIWidget::OnWindowedPluginKeyEvent() for ensuring the caller will receive the reply.  Basically, the caller of nsIWidget::OnWindowedPluginKeyEvent() should reply to the child process.  However, if the widget is a PuppetWidget, it cannot return the result synchronously.  Therefore, PuppetWidget::OnWindowedPluginKeyEvent() returns NS_SUCCESS_EVENT_HANDLED_ASYNCHRONOUSLY and stores the callback to mKeyEventInPluginCallbacks.  Then, TabParent::HandledWindowedPluginKeyEvent() will call PuppetWidget::HandledWindowedPluginKeyEvent().

Bob Owen
5bb0e187cb Bug 1182411 Part 2: Change winless popup surrogate to have its parent set in the chrome process. r=jimm
The creation of the surrogate native window in the child NPAPI process was
failing when then sandbox was at low integrity, because the parent is from the
chrome process, so at medium integrity.
Instead of making an IPC call to get the parent, we now create the window upfront
and send it in an IPC message to be parented in the chrome process.
This is done with asynchronous messaging.
